AXForum  
Вернуться   AXForum > Microsoft Dynamics AX > DAX: Программирование
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 11.10.2016, 15:35   #9  
Мышелов Федор is offline
Мышелов Федор
Участник
 
26 / 10 (1) +
Регистрация: 26.02.2014
прошу меня извинить это я тестовую версию с One2Many скинул
это в методе init datasources DeliveryWHTKTable
X++:
QBDS_DeliveryWHTKFactLine = this.query().dataSourceTable(tableNum(DeliveryWHTKTable)).addDataSource(tableNum(DeliveryWHTKFactLine));
QBDS_DeliveryWHTKFactLine.addLink(fieldNum(DeliveryWHTKTable, DeliveryWHTKId), fieldNum(DeliveryWHTKFactLine, DeliveryWHTKId));
QBDS_DeliveryWHTKFactLine.joinMode(joinMode::ExistsJoin);
QBDS_DeliveryWHTKFactLine.fetchMode(QueryFetchMode::One2One);

QBDS_DeliveryWHTKPurchTable = QBDS_DeliveryWHTKFactLine.addDataSource(tableNum(DeliveryWHTKPurchTable));
QBDS_DeliveryWHTKPurchTable.addLink(fieldNum(DeliveryWHTKFactLine, MovetJournalId), fieldNum(DeliveryWHTKPurchTable, JournalId));
QBDS_DeliveryWHTKPurchTable.joinMode(joinMode::ExistsJoin);
QBDS_DeliveryWHTKPurchTable.fetchMode(QueryFetchMode::One2One);
QBR_VendAccount = QBDS_DeliveryWHTKPurchTable.addRange(fieldNum(DeliveryWHTKPurchTable, VendAccount));
QBDS_DeliveryWHTKPurchTable.enabled(false);
это его же executeQuery
X++:
switch (VendAccountSelect.valueStr()) {
   case '':
        QBDS_DeliveryWHTKPurchTable.enabled(false);
        break;
   default:
        QBDS_DeliveryWHTKPurchTable.enabled(true);
        QBR_VendAccount.value(VendAccountSelect.valueStr());
   }
вызов происходит по modified методу контрола
 

Похожие темы
Тема Автор Раздел Ответов Посл. сообщение
Вызов формы с заранее заданым фильтром. Dima_Dima DAX: Программирование 22 03.03.2009 17:34
Проблемы отображение новой Веб-формы на портале IvanS DAX: Программирование 0 02.04.2008 12:08
Создание Lookup формы Maxim Gorbunov DAX: База знаний и проекты 9 26.06.2007 16:44
Русская локализация Axapta 3 ? SlavaK DAX: Администрирование 59 01.07.2003 22:38
Динамические Lookup формы. Андрей Василюк DAX: База знаний и проекты 0 07.12.2001 07:07

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 15:22.